Kings agree to terms with defenseman Slava Voynov

latimes.com — Slava Voynov, 23, reached a six-year, $25-million contract agreement with the Kings on Tuesday. (Jeff Gross / Getty Images / ) One of the major items on the off-season, to-do list for the Kings was accomplished Tuesday when they reached a contract agreement with their young star defenseman Slava Voynov.

Sprechen Sie Deutsch? Merkel wants more German spoken in EU

uk.mobile.reuters.com — Bot user_agent.No ad can be returned Sprechen Sie Deutsch? Merkel wants more German spoken in EU By Noah Barkin BERLIN (Reuters) - Angela Merkel's conservatives want to increase the use of German in Europe if they are re-elected in September, calling in their campaign programme for the language to be treated on a par with English and French in top Brussels institutions.
